Background

Josh Buckley is the founder of Buckley Ventures, a solo capitalist firm with over $1 billion in AUM across multiple funds, including a planned $250M Fund 4 as of 2024. He is a former teenage founder who sold his first company at age 15 and scaled Mino Games, a Y Combinator-backed mobile gaming studio, to over $20M in revenue before it was acquired. He subsequently served as CEO of Product Hunt from 2020 to 2021. His investment approach combines the speed of an angel with the ability to lead sizable rounds, writing concentrated checks into early-stage technology companies across internet, software, and frontier tech. He focuses on deep conviction bets and frequently takes board seats.
